Hess, Christina
Christina Hess is a talented artist based in Sarasota, FL, known for her meaningful contributions to various coin design programs, including the Native American $1 coin featuring the legacy of Mary Kawena Pukui and the American Women Quarters Program honoring Dr. Vera Rubin. Her artistic process is deeply research-oriented, blending historical context with modern design sensibilities to create visually striking tributes to significant figures and movements in American history.
In addition to her coin designs, Hess is involved in the Animals from History project, showcasing historical personalities through the lens of animals, such as her award-winning cat designs. Her work reflects a commitment to celebrating diverse narratives and artistic expression across various mediums.
